independiente

Páginas: 27 (6659 palabras) Publicado: 20 de noviembre de 2013
Ejemplos - Microcontroladores PIC – Programación en C - MikroElekt...

1 de 49

Home

Development Tools

Compilers

Accessory Boards

http://www.mikroe.com/eng/chapters/view/82/capitulo-4-ejemplos/

Special Offers

Easy Buy

Publications

Support

Featured Dev

Book: PIC Microcontrollers - Programming in C

EasyPIC6 D

TOC Capitulo 1 Capitulo 2 Capitulo 3 Capitulo 4Apéndice A

Capitulo 4: Ejemplos
El propósito de este capítulo es de proporcionar la información básica que necesita saber para ser capaz de utilizar microcontroladores con
éxito en la práctica. Por eso, este capítulo no contiene ningún programa muy elaborado, tampoco dispone de un esquema de dispositivo con
soluciones extraordinarias. Por el contrario, los siguientes ejemplos son la mejorprueba de que escribir un programa no es un privilegio ni
cosa de talento, sino una habilidad de “poner las piezas juntas del rompecabezas” al utilizar directivas. Tenga la seguridad de que el diseño
y el desarrollo de los dispositivos generalmente siguen al método “probar-corregir-repetir”. Por supuesto, cuánto más ahonde sobre el tema,
más se complica, ya que tanto los niños como los arquitectosde primera línea, ponen las piezas juntas del rompecabezas.

4.1 CONEXIÓN BÁSICA
4.2 COMPONENTES ADICIONALES
4.3 EJEMPLO 1 - Escribir cabecera, configurar pines de E/S, utilizar la función Delay y el operador Switch
4.4 EJEMPLO 2 - Utilizar instrucciones en ensamblador y el oscilador interno LFINTOSC...
4.5 EJEMPLO 3 - Timer0 como un contador, declarar variables nuevas, constantes deenumeración, utilizar relés...
4.6 EJEMPLO 4 - Utilizar los temporizadores Timer0, Timer1 y Timer2.
4.7 EJEMPLO 5 - Utilizar el temporizador perro - guardián
4.8 EJEMPLO 6 - Módulo CCP1 como generador de señal PWM
4.9 EJEMPLO 7 - Utilizar el convertidor A/D
4.10 EJEMPLO 8 - Utilizar memoria EEPROM
4.11 EJEMPLO 9 - Contador de dos dígitos LED, multiplexión
4.12 EJEMPLO 10 - Utilizar el visualizadorLCD
4.13 EJEMPLO 11 - Comunicación serial RS-232
4.14 EJEMPLO 12 - Medición de temperatura por medio del sensor DS1820. Uso del protocolo '1-wire'...
4.15 EJEMPLO 13 - Generación de sonido, librería de sonido...
4.16 EJEMPLO 14 - Utilizar el visualizador LCD gráfico
4.17 EJEMPLO 15 - Utilizar el panel táctil...

4.1 CONEXIÓN BÁSICA
Para que un microcontrolador funcione apropiadamente esnecesario proporcionar lo siguiente:

Alimentación;
Señal de reinicio; y
Señal de reloj.

The
development sy
microcontroller
PIC16F887 mic
includes a USB
mikroICD and m
such as COG,
4x4 keypads et

Featured Com

mikroC PRO

mikroC PRO fo
power and flexi
It features the m
market. Many p
comprehensive
quick start in pr
[more info

16/01/2011 16:03

Ejemplos -Microcontroladores PIC – Programación en C - MikroElekt...

2 de 49

http://www.mikroe.com/eng/chapters/view/82/capitulo-4-ejemplos/

Related Links:
Forums

About MikroElek

Legal Informatio
Product Archive
Copyright © 1998–

rights reserved. Al

mentioned are the
owners.

Como se muestra en la figura anterior, se trata de circuitos simples, pero no tiene que ser siempre así. Si eldispositivo destino se utiliza para
controlar las máquinas caras o para mantener funciones vitales, todo se vuelve mucho más complicado.

ALIMENTACIÓN
Aunque el PIC16F887 es capaz de funcionar a diferentes voltajes de alimentación, no es recomendable probar la ley de Murphy. Lo más
adecuado es proporcionar un voltaje de alimentación de 5V DC. Este circuito, mostrado en la página anterior, utiliza unregulador de voltaje
positivo de tres terminales LM7805. Es un regulador integrado y barato que proporciona una estabilidad de voltaje de alta calidad y suficiente
corriente para habilitar el funcionamiento apropiado del controlador y de los periféricos (aquí suficiente significa una corriente de 1A).

SEÑAL DE REINICIO
Para que un microcontrolador pueda funcionar apropiadamente, un uno...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• independiente
  • independiente
  • Independiente
  • INDEPENDIENTE
  • INDEPENDIENTE
  • Independiente
  • Independiente
  • Independiente

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S